Yes -- Shimmy is the #12087 most popular boys' name in the U.S. today, with 37 recorded since 2020.
According to the U.S. Social Security Administration, Shimmy has been recorded 37 times among boys since 2020, currently ranked #12087 nationally and more common than 15% of boys, with its heaviest use in the 2020s. How the numbers stack up
Shimmy's all-time total is 90% below the median boys name, and Liam still leads by a wide margin.
| Metric | Shimmy | Median boys name (Elchonon) | #1 boys name (Liam) |
|---|---|---|---|
| All-time total births | 37 | 367 | 358,536 |
| Peak-year births | 13 | 23 | 22,252 |
Shimmy's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Splitting Shimmy's full recorded timeline at 2023, 68%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 32%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 2020, with just 6 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2023 peak of 13 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
